		<description>[...] Users complained that the editor gave them a &#8220;strange feeling&#8221;. They couldn&#8217;t explain it but it was something they were not used to. Our objective was that they could edit contracts 100% online, forgetting about their word processor. If the editor gave them a &#8220;strange&#8221; feeling, we were running the risk that they would not use Tractis or that they would continue to use Word or OpenOffice and then cut and paste the text in Tractis. Unacceptable. We had to change the focus and make substantial changes. Even if this meant throwing away the code and hours of work. [...]</description>
